Dolly Parton is not slowing down anytime soon.
Ahead of the release of her new book, "Star of the Show: My Life on Stage," the country music legend — whose husband of nearly 60 years, Carl Dean, died in March — opened up about her impressive career spanning more than seven decades, got candid about the personal sacrifices she's made throughout the years and explained why she feels like she's "just getting started" as she gears up to turn 80 years old .
